https://github.com/san279/camera-tft-esp32
Display camera feed from Esp32 to TFT
https://github.com/san279/camera-tft-esp32
arduino esp32 esp32-camera-tft esp32-tft esp32camera-tft esp32cameratft esp32s3 esp32s3-camera-tft esp32s3camera-tft tft
Last synced: 5 months ago
JSON representation
Display camera feed from Esp32 to TFT
- Host: GitHub
- URL: https://github.com/san279/camera-tft-esp32
- Owner: San279
- Created: 2024-05-27T17:43:30.000Z (about 1 year ago)
- Default Branch: main
- Last Pushed: 2024-06-09T08:12:05.000Z (about 1 year ago)
- Last Synced: 2025-01-31T04:51:23.266Z (5 months ago)
- Topics: arduino, esp32, esp32-camera-tft, esp32-tft, esp32camera-tft, esp32cameratft, esp32s3, esp32s3-camera-tft, esp32s3camera-tft, tft
- Language: C
- Homepage:
- Size: 1.34 MB
- Stars: 4
- Watchers: 1
- Forks: 0
- Open Issues: 0
-
Metadata Files:
- Readme: README-th.md
Awesome Lists containing this project
README
## camera-tft-esp32
[For English version](https://github.com/San279/Esp32-camera-to-tft)
โปรเจ็คนี้ถูกออกแบบมาใช้กับ [FOMO](https://docs.edgeimpulse.com/docs/edge-impulse-studio/learning-blocks/object-detection/fomo-object-detection-for-constrained-devices) AI ตรวจจับวัตถุ ในส่วนของการเซ็ทอัพจอ TFT กับกล้อง AIoT บอร์ด หรือ Esp32 ที่มี PSRAM เท่านั้น
## สิงที่ต้องมี
- [AIoT](https://wirelesssolution.asia/) บอร์ด Esp32-S3 หรือ Esp32 ที่มี PSRAM
- กล้อง OV 2640
- ST7789 หรือ จอ TFT แบบไหนก้ได้
- [Arduino IDE](https://www.arduino.cc/en/software) อันเก่าหรือใหม่ก้ได้
รูปแผงวงจรของกล้องกับจอ TFT ใน AIot บอร์ด

## โครงสร้าง
- camera-to-tft - มีไฟล์ Arduino เพื่อแสดงรูปภาพขึ้นบนหน้าจอ TFT.
- User_Setup.h - เฮเด้อไฟล์สำหรับ c++ ต้องนำไฟล์นี้ไปแทนที่ไฟล์เดิมในแฟ้ม TFT_eSPI
## วิธีรันโปรเจ็ค
1. ดาวน์โหลดไลบราลี่เป็น zip และแตกไฟล์ในแฟ้ม Arduino.

2. เปิดไฟล์ camera-to-tft.ino Arduino ในแฟ้มที่พึ่งแยกออก และในช่องด้ายซ้านมือให้กดไปที่ library และค้นหา TFT_eSPI เพื่อดาวโหลดไฟล์

3. นำไฟล์ User_Setup.h ไปใว้แทนในแฟ้ม TFT_eSPI
- บนคอมพิวเตอร์เราไปที่ Documents -> Arduino -> libraries -> TFT_eSPI และนำไฟล์ User_Setup.h มาใว้แทนไฟล์ในนี้

4. กดไปที่ tools ตรงตัวเลือกด้านบนและเปลี่ยน Board เป็น "ESP32S3 Dev Module" และเปลี่ยน PSRAM เป็น "OPI PSRAM".

5. อัพโหลดโค้ด

## เครดิต
ต้องขอขอบคุณ [WIRELESS SOLUTION ASIA CO.,LTD](https://wirelesssolution.asia/) สำหรับการสนับสนุนโปรเจ็คนี้ และ [Bodmer / TFT_eSPI](https://github.com/Bodmer/TFT_eSPI/blob/master/README.md)
สำหรับไลบรารี่ของจอ TFT